The property list (`.plist`) file format is a simple serialization supporting basic object types, like dictionaries, lists, numbers and strings. Usually the top level object is a dictionary. To write out and to parse a plist file, use the [`dump()`](#plistlib.dump "plistlib.dump") and [`load()`](#plistlib.load "plistlib.load") functions. To work with plist data in bytes objects, use [`dumps()`](#plistlib.dumps "plistlib.dumps")and [`loads()`](#plistlib.loads "plistlib.loads"). Values can be strings, integers, floats, booleans, tuples, lists, dictionaries (but only with string keys), [`Data`](#plistlib.Data "plistlib.Data"), [`bytes`](stdtypes.xhtml#bytes "bytes"), `bytesarray`or [`datetime.datetime`](datetime.xhtml#datetime.datetime "datetime.datetime") objects. 在 3.4 版更改: New API, old API deprecated. Support for binary format plists added. 参见 [PList manual page](https://developer.apple.com/library/content/documentation/Cocoa/Conceptual/PropertyLists/) \[https://developer.apple.com/library/content/documentation/Cocoa/Conceptual/PropertyLists/\]Apple's documentation of the file format. 这个模块定义了以下函数: `plistlib.``load`(*fp*, *\**, *fmt=None*, *use\_builtin\_types=True*, *dict\_type=dict*)Read a plist file. *fp* should be a readable and binary file object. Return the unpacked root object (which usually is a dictionary). The *fmt* is the format of the file and the following values are valid: - [`None`](constants.xhtml#None "None"): Autodetect the file format - [`FMT_XML`](#plistlib.FMT_XML "plistlib.FMT_XML"): XML file format - [`FMT_BINARY`](#plistlib.FMT_BINARY "plistlib.FMT_BINARY"): Binary plist format If *use\_builtin\_types* is true (the default) binary data will be returned as instances of [`bytes`](stdtypes.xhtml#bytes "bytes"), otherwise it is returned as instances of [`Data`](#plistlib.Data "plistlib.Data"). The *dict\_type* is the type used for dictionaries that are read from the plist file. XML data for the [`FMT_XML`](#plistlib.FMT_XML "plistlib.FMT_XML") format is parsed using the Expat parser from [`xml.parsers.expat`](pyexpat.xhtml#module-xml.parsers.expat "xml.parsers.expat: An interface to the Expat non-validating XML parser.") -- see its documentation for possible exceptions on ill-formed XML. Unknown elements will simply be ignored by the plist parser. The parser for the binary format raises `InvalidFileException`when the file cannot be parsed. 3\.4 新版功能. `plistlib.``loads`(*data*, *\**, *fmt=None*, *use\_builtin\_types=True*, *dict\_type=dict*)Load a plist from a bytes object. See [`load()`](#plistlib.load "plistlib.load") for an explanation of the keyword arguments. 3\.4 新版功能. `plistlib.``dump`(*value*, *fp*, *\**, *fmt=FMT\_XML*, *sort\_keys=True*, *skipkeys=False*)Write *value* to a plist file. *Fp* should be a writable, binary file object. The *fmt* argument specifies the format of the plist file and can be one of the following values: - [`FMT_XML`](#plistlib.FMT_XML "plistlib.FMT_XML"): XML formatted plist file - [`FMT_BINARY`](#plistlib.FMT_BINARY "plistlib.FMT_BINARY"): Binary formatted plist file When *sort\_keys* is true (the default) the keys for dictionaries will be written to the plist in sorted order, otherwise they will be written in the iteration order of the dictionary. When *skipkeys* is false (the default) the function raises [`TypeError`](exceptions.xhtml#TypeError "TypeError")when a key of a dictionary is not a string, otherwise such keys are skipped. A [`TypeError`](exceptions.xhtml#TypeError "TypeError") will be raised if the object is of an unsupported type or a container that contains objects of unsupported types. An [`OverflowError`](exceptions.xhtml#OverflowError "OverflowError") will be raised for integer values that cannot be represented in (binary) plist files. 3\.4 新版功能. `plistlib.``dumps`(*value*, *\**, *fmt=FMT\_XML*, *sort\_keys=True*, *skipkeys=False*)Return *value* as a plist-formatted bytes object. See the documentation for [`dump()`](#plistlib.dump "plistlib.dump") for an explanation of the keyword arguments of this function. 3\.4 新版功能. The following functions are deprecated: `plistlib.``readPlist`(*pathOrFile*)Read a plist file. *pathOrFile* may be either a file name or a (readable and binary) file object. Returns the unpacked root object (which usually is a dictionary). This function calls [`load()`](#plistlib.load "plistlib.load") to do the actual work, see the documentation of [`that function`](#plistlib.load "plistlib.load") for an explanation of the keyword arguments. 3\.4 版后已移除: Use [`load()`](#plistlib.load "plistlib.load") instead. 在 3.7 版更改: Dict values in the result are now normal dicts. You no longer can use attribute access to access items of these dictionaries. `plistlib.``writePlist`(*rootObject*, *pathOrFile*)Write *rootObject* to an XML plist file. *pathOrFile* may be either a file name or a (writable and binary) file object 3\.4 版后已移除: Use [`dump()`](#plistlib.dump "plistlib.dump") instead. `plistlib.``readPlistFromBytes`(*data*)Read a plist data from a bytes object. Return the root object. See [`load()`](#plistlib.load "plistlib.load") for a description of the keyword arguments. 3\.4 版后已移除: Use [`loads()`](#plistlib.loads "plistlib.loads") instead. 在 3.7 版更改: Dict values in the result are now normal dicts. You no longer can use attribute access to access items of these dictionaries. `plistlib.``writePlistToBytes`(*rootObject*)Return *rootObject* as an XML plist-formatted bytes object. 3\.4 版后已移除: Use [`dumps()`](#plistlib.dumps "plistlib.dumps") instead. The following classes are available: *class* `plistlib.``Data`(*data*)Return a "data" wrapper object around the bytes object *data*. This is used in functions converting from/to plists to represent the `<data>` type available in plists. It has one attribute, `data`, that can be used to retrieve the Python bytes object stored in it. 3\.4 版后已移除: Use a [`bytes`](stdtypes.xhtml#bytes "bytes") object instead.
